Anger Management Quick Fix Yoga Technique

Posted on May 21st, 2010 in Kundalini Yoga,Stress, Anxiety & Depression by Anmol Mehta

Anger Management Technique

How to Be Free from Anger

There are some excellent techniques in yoga and ayurveda to help you deal with anger issues and help you free yourself from anger.  Anger, as I have mentioned previously, is simply energy and many of the problems that anger leads to is due to the storm of powerful egocentric and aggressive thoughts that arise as a result of it.  For long term peace and tranquility there is nothing better that meditation for dealing with anger.  Techniques such as Zen Meditation Technique, So Hum Mantra Meditation or Smiling Buddha Meditation for Happiness are great for this.  But, a more active and immediate method for dissipating anger and finding the calm within comes from the school Kundalini Yoga.

Allergy Relief with Jai Neti Yogic Technique – Saline Nasal Irrigation

Posted on May 13th, 2010 in Health and Wellbeing,Uncategorized by Anmol Mehta

Jal Neti Yogic Technique

Nasal Irrigation to Fight Allergies

A few months ago I detailed this wonderful Yogic technique for fighting allergies and improving your awareness in the the Monthly newsletter and today I would like to share it with all the readers of the blog, as I feel this is a great technique to use and employ during this high allergy time.

Spring is here now in the US and with that comes the dreaded allergies that many people suffer from.  To help you all I want to explain an Ayurvedic/Yogic Cleansing technique which is excellent for clearing the sinuses and strengthening the subtle channels and membranes in the eyes, ears, nose and throat region.  It is called Jal Neti or Nasal Irrigation.
